ZIP 49942 vs ZIP 49950

A side-by-side comparison of ZIP Code 49942 and ZIP Code 49950: population, income, housing, and more.

ZIP 49942 and ZIP 49950 are ZIP Code areas.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 49950 has the higher population (1,101 vs 81 in ZIP 49942). ZIP 49950 has the higher median home value ($221,600 vs $96,000 in ZIP 49942). Since 2019, ZIP 49950's population has grown faster (-8.7% vs -78.0%).
